The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ff

In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Eldoria, where the sun painted the sky with hues of gold and the wind whispered tales of old, there lay a staff unlike any other. The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ff was not merely a weapon of great power; it was the linchpin of the realm's magic, the source of its prosperity, and the guardian against the encroaching darkness that had begun to seep through the edges of reality.

The story began with a young boy named Elarion, whose eyes were as clear as the crystal-clear waters of the Elvish Lake. Elarion was no ordinary child; he had been chosen by the staff to wield its power, a destiny that had been foretold by the ancient runes that adorned the staff's hilt. The runes glowed faintly in the moonlight, casting an ethereal glow over the boy's face.

Elarion's father, King Thalion, had been the previous guardian of the staff. Under his watch, the kingdom had flourished, but as he grew older, he had become increasingly weary. The weight of the kingdom's fate lay heavy on his shoulders, and he knew it was time to pass on the torch to the next chosen one.

One fateful night, as the moon hung low in the sky, King Thalion gathered his son and the kingdom's greatest wizard, Alaric, in the hallowed halls of the Grand Library. There, amidst the towering shelves of ancient tomes and scrolls, the king revealed the truth to Elarion.

"The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ff is no ordinary staff," King Thalion began, his voice tinged with awe. "It is imbued with the essence of the realm itself, and it can only be wielded by one who is pure of heart and true of spirit."

Elarion listened intently, his heart pounding with a mix of fear and excitement. He had heard whispers of the staff's power and the darkness that threatened Eldoria, but he had never fully understood the gravity of his destiny.

"Remember," King Thalion continued, "the staff will guide you, but it will also test you. Beware of those who would seek to control its power for their own gain."

As the king spoke, the staff's runes flickered to life, and a surge of energy coursed through Elarion's veins. He felt a warmth spread throughout his body, a sense of belonging and purpose that he had never known before.

The next morning, Elarion set out on his journey to learn the ways of the staff and prepare for the darkness that loomed. He traveled to the mystical isle of Aeloria, where the greatest of mages trained and where the staff had been forged by the legendary artisan, Thalorin the Swift.

For years, Elarion trained under Alaric, honing his skills in combat and magic. The staff grew to be an extension of his will, and he learned to channel its power to protect and to heal. But as he grew stronger, so did the whispers of betrayal within the walls of Eldoria.

King Thalion had a trusted advisor, a man named Dorn, who had served the kingdom for decades. Dorn was a cunning and ambitious man, and he had been plotting his rise to power for years. As Elarion's training progressed, Dorn's influence over the kingdom grew, and he began to manipulate the king's decisions, sowing seeds of distrust and discord.

One day, as Elarion was practicing with the staff, a shadowy figure approached him. It was Dorn, his face twisted with malice.

"Why do you train so diligently, Elarion?" Dorn asked, his voice a hiss. "The staff is not meant for you. It is meant for the true heir, the one who deserves it more."

Elarion's eyes blazed with anger and confusion. "The staff has chosen me," he declared, gripping the staff tighter.

Dorn's eyes narrowed. "You are naive, Elarion. The staff is a tool, and the one who wields it must be cunning and strong. You are not."

Elarion's resolve never wavered. He knew that the staff's power was a gift, not a burden, and he was determined to protect his kingdom from the darkness that threatened to consume it.

As the days passed, the darkness crept closer, and the kingdom of Eldoria was thrown into chaos. Dorn's influence grew, and he began to amass an army, planning to seize the throne for himself.

Elarion, now fully trained and ready to face the darkness, returned to Eldoria. He confronted Dorn in the Grand Plaza, where the citizens of the kingdom had gathered, their faces etched with fear.

"Elarion, you must listen to reason," Dorn taunted. "The kingdom is better off without you. You are a liability, not a hero."

Elarion's voice was calm, but it held a steely determination. "The staff has chosen me to protect this kingdom, and that is what I will do. I will not let you or anyone else take away what belongs to all of us."

With a mighty swing, Elarion shattered Dorn's staff, leaving the advisor without his power. The citizens of Eldoria cheered, their fears melting away as they saw their hero standing before them.

The battle was fierce, and Elarion's heart raced with every strike and parry. He fought with the staff, his movements fluid and powerful, and he was able to turn back the tide of darkness that Dorn had unleashed.

As the last of Dorn's minions fell, Elarion collapsed to his knees, exhausted but victorious. The staff's power had been immense, and it had taken all of his strength to wield it.

In the aftermath of the battle, Elarion was hailed as a hero, and the kingdom of Eldoria was safe once more. But the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ff had changed him, and he knew that his journey was far from over.

The staff had shown him the true nature of power and responsibility. It had shown him that heroism was not just about wielding great strength, but about protecting those you love and standing up for what is right, even in the face of overwhelming darkness.

Elarion looked up at the sky, the sun now rising high above the horizon, casting a warm glow over the kingdom. He knew that the darkness would return, and he would have to be ready to face it again.

But for now, Eldoria was safe, and Elarion was the guardian of the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ff, the one who would protect his kingdom and its people from the shadows that threatened to consume them.

And so, the tale of Elarion and the Swift-Forged Fantasy Staff continued, a story of heroism, magic, and the enduring power of the human spirit.
